What is A Halloween reader : poems, stories, and plays from Halloweens past about?
"Those who follow this book carefully are sure to win every Halloween contest they enter." --Booklist The literature of Halloween began in a time when poets, playwrights, and storytellers told tales inspired by fear of fate, the unknown, and the inexplicable--stories about dead souls and otherworldly creatures who drifted through the dark only on Halloween, when the spirit world seemed close enough to touch.This sourcebook of Halloween lore spans British, Irish, Scottish, French, Canadian, and A
